Ordinals
beta
Sat 290710491645979
decimal
58142.491645979
degree
0°58142′1694″491645979‴
percentile
13.843356760274316%
name
lufalfrmwha
cycle
0
epoch
0
period
28
block
58142
offset
491645979
timestamp
2010-05-28 02:53:12 UTC
rarity
common
prev
next